Abschnittsübersicht

  • As the core of simulation is the implementation of mathematical structures into software this course requires some knowledge from previous mathematics, in particular from linear algebra.

    If you feel that there could be some gaps start early to revise matrix calculus and close them. The first week of the Semester is a good time for that.

    Check if you are familiar with the following topics:

    • Vectors: Notation, length of a vector (norm), scalar (dot) product, vector product (cross product)
    • Matrices: Notation, unit matrices, diagonal matrices, square matrices, transpose of a matrix, matrix calculus, in particular matrix multiplication, vector-matrix multiplication, manipulation of matrices, rank of a matrix, determinant, singular matrices, inverse of a matrix
    • Functions: Polynomials, trigonometric functions etc., zero points (roots), monotony, tangents, min/max, curvature; integration, differentiation


    Consult one of your old math books for further reading if necessary.